docker 操作mongodb
时间: 2023-11-14 12:11:31 浏览: 150
Docker是一种容器化技术,可以将应用程序及其依赖项打包到一个可移植的容器中,以便在任何地方运行。而MongoDB是一种流行的NoSQL数据库。在Docker中操作MongoDB可以使用官方的MongoDB镜像,并通过docker run指令启动容器。可以使用--name参数指定容器名称,使用-d参数将容器放入后台运行。可以使用docker ps指令查看正在运行的容器。可以使用docker exec指令进入容器内部,并通过mongo指令启动mongodb交互命令行,再通过db.stats()指令查看数据库状态。另外,可以使用--link参数连接新建的mongo-container容器,也可以使用docker logs来查看默认的admin帐户密码。
相关问题
docker安装mongodb
好的,关于docker安装mongodb的问题,您可以参考以下步骤:
1. 在终端中输入命令sudo docker pull mongo,等待mongodb镜像下载完成。
2. 使用以下命令运行mongodb容器:sudo docker run -p 27017:27017 -v /my/own/datadir:/data/db -d mongo,其中的"-p"参数表示将本地机器的端口映射到Docker容器的端口,"-v"参数表示将本地数据路径挂载到Docker容器中的数据路径,"-d"参数表示在后台运行容器。
3. 使用以下命令查看容器是否运行:sudo docker ps
4. 如果容器已经运行,则可以使用mongo客户端连接到容器内部的mongodb服务进行数据库操作:mongo localhost:27017
希望这些步骤能够帮助您安装mongodb容器。
docker 安装mongodb
很高兴为您解答。Docker 安装 MongoDB 的步骤如下:1. 首先,安装 Docker;2. 然后,通过 Docker 运行 MongoDB;3. 启动容器;4. 创建一个 MongoDB 数据库;5. 连接到 MongoDB 数据库;6. 最后,可以开始使用 MongoDB。
阅读全文